What “rescreening” surely means
Rescreening a pool cage or lanai isn’t just swapping out some panels. A actual rescreen strips the outdated mesh, replaces spline, inspects fasteners and kick-plates, and tensions the brand new reveal so rainwater sheds accurate. On many jobs, techs will substitute rusted screws with stainless-steel or ceramic-coated fasteners, change brittle plastic spline with contemporary UV-good spline, and the best option sagging panels that seize wind like a sail. In Cape Coral, wherein humidity and UV are relentless, those details remember far greater than the emblem at the mesh roll.
If your enclosure used to be built in the past 2010 or has been using a hurricane or two, count on a communique about hardware. A lot of long-established builds used phosphate-covered screws that at last rust and snap. Once panels are off, that tale will become transparent. This is one cause two bids can land lots of aside: one friends priced in simple terms the mesh and exertions, the alternative blanketed a hardware refresh so your cage doesn’t begin rattling a higher time a squall line blows because of.
Current charge tiers in Cape Coral
For a normal Cape Coral pool cage, complete rescreen price usually falls Pool Screen Repair Cape Coral among 2,200 and six,500 dollars. Large or tall enclosures with hip roofs and photograph windows can push above eight,000, fairly if there’s hardware alternative or great display screen in touch. Patch maintenance and panel swaps take a seat at the opposite finish of the spectrum, customarily 150 to 450 cash for the first panel and 30 to 60 dollars in line with additional preferred panel at some point of the related discuss with.
Here’s how these numbers destroy down in lifelike terms:
- Small lanai or access enclosure, straight forward 18x14 mesh: 900 to 1,800 cash. That should be a ten via 20 patio or a compact birdcage with a unmarried door. Mid-size pool cage, 400 to 600 square ft of screening: 2,2 hundred to three,800 dollars with time-honored mesh. Add 20 to 40 % for no-see-um or long-life mesh. Large enclosure with two-story walls or fancy beam spans: four,000 to 7,500 dollars based on mesh grade, hardware improvements, and lift wishes. Hardware refresh (stainless or ceramic-coated screws, new door closers, trojan horse sweep): add 300 to at least one,200 cash relying on scope and rust degree. Structural upkeep, beam replacements, or re-anchoring after hurricane wreck: particularly variable, in general quoted separately by using a certified contractor.

Cost according to square foot, and why it’s slippery
Most corporations in Cape Coral nevertheless estimate display paintings by the sq. foot, but the in line with-foot quantity transformations with general dimension, mesh class, roof form, and peak. As of this yr:
- Standard 18x14 fiberglass, white or charcoal: more or less 1.15 to 1.85 consistent with sq. foot for fabric, 2.00 to three.50 mounted whilst scaled to a whole cage. No-see-um 20x20 polyester or fiberglass: 1.75 to two.seventy five according to square foot for fabric, 3.00 to 4.seventy five established. Super display or heavy-duty polyester: 2.50 to four.00 in keeping with sq. foot for cloth, four.25 to six.50 installed.
Those mounted numbers think a common job. Two-tale partitions, hip roofs, steep pitches, and image-window panels demand added time and infrequently scaffolding or a boost. Tall cages slow down even professional crews, which is why your neighbor’s single-story lanai may perhaps are available lots more cost-effective in spite of the similar mesh. Mesh selections that correctly remember here
Mesh collection drives equally money and comfort. Our insects are small, our sun is fierce, and our breezes can get rowdy. Here’s what makes experience along the river or near the Spreader, and what I’d keep away from after seeing dozens of cages up near.
- Standard fiberglass, 18x14: Budget-pleasant, respectable airflow and pale, does the job if you happen to’re no longer sensitive to no-see-ums. Expect 5 to seven years earlier than obvious chalking and fray in full sunlight. No-see-um mesh, customarily 20x20: Tighter weave to prevent midges out. Slightly much less airflow and light, even though better privacy. Costs greater, lasts identical to fiberglass except you upgrade to polyester. Heavy-duty polyester monitors advertised as “remarkable reveal”: Excellent durability in opposition to UV and pet claws, more effective pressure retention, increased initial rate. For west-going through pools that roast in past due afternoon, this pays for itself over the years. Solar or color monitors: Darker, block more pale and heat. Good for west exposures yet can make a lanai think dim under cloud cover. Confirm wind load with your contractor, given that those catch greater gust.
If you swim at dusk or have mangroves local, no-see-um mesh earns its prevent. If you've puppies that paw the door, polyester is really worth the upcharge. If you rent the house seasonally, standard mesh should be the candy spot provided that you funds for greater familiar replacements.
Why hardware mainly will become the hidden line item
Screen cloth will get the eye, but the laborious constituents are what fail first close to salt water. Rusted screws stain the beams and weaken the cage. Shot door closers slam and unfasten hinges. The plastic computer virus sweep at the door receives brittle and curls, inviting ants and wasps. During rescreening, most official Screen Enclosure Repair Cape Coral FL teams will indicate:
- Stainless or ceramic-covered screw alternative to quit rust bleed and company up connections. Door song-u.s.a.with new closures, hinges, and sweeps. Pressure washing and easy oxidation removal earlier new monitor is going on, so that you do now not seize chalk residue. New spline, actually sized in your groove, so panels maintain rigidity and do not pop in gusts.
Skipping these objects lowers the bill now however has a tendency to spike your Pool reveal restoration cape coral check later, due to the fact that a loose or rusty cage flexes greater and chews via panels prematurely. When a patch makes feel, and whilst it does not
Can you patch a pool display? Yes. Small punctures, a nook nibble from a squirrel, or a door panel tear close the brink are applicants for on-the-spot patches. Adhesive patches and stitched upkeep are quickly and inexpensive, and so they should buy you a season. However, after you see distinctive tears across exceptional exposures, or the mesh turns chalky to touch, patches change into lipstick on a drained screen. The tighter no-see-um meshes also conceal patch edges poorly, and sunlight exposes the restore.
If you are only dwelling in iciness and your panels are traditionally cast, detailed maintenance may well be intelligent. If you dwell the following 12 months-round and your lanai is mandatory residing area, a complete rescreen with a greater mesh grade saves frustration and service calls. That calculus changes after a named hurricane. If a dozen panels are torn and the cage took a twist, a full rescreen coupled with a hardware determine is safer.

The speed of a effectively-run rescreen project
A mid-measurement cage ordinarily takes a day and a part to a few days. Day one, the group pulls panels, inspects fasteners, and strain washes the frame if it's portion of the scope. Day two, they installation new mesh and spline, starting with roof panels then moving to partitions and doors. Tall cages might also push into day three. Weather concerns. High winds or lightning placed crews on pause, and wise agencies do not stretch panels in the time of gusts which will go away them dishevelled later.
While the cage is open, keep the edge clean. Freshly stretched monitors mark genuinely, and any sharp patio decor can nick a panel if bumped. If you may have a salt manner for the pool, cover the phone and electronics right through washing and particles elimination.
Warranty expectations that on the contrary retain up
For known fiberglass mesh, one to three years on exertions is frequent, with a limited fabric guaranty from the mesh maker that excludes wind or animal break. Heavy-obligation polyester meshes on occasion deliver longer textile warranties, steadily ten years or more towards UV degradation, but once again now not in opposition t cats, raccoons, or typhoon-thrown branches. Door hardware and sweeps may possibly carry a year. Stainless or ceramic-coated screws do not aas a rule have a proper guaranty, yet they ought to not rust-stain your beams in the first few years. If a institution grants lifetime throughout the board, learn the quality print twice.
